Output 259a29707803b945aa42988f4e1de613db04d7d1c6fa2ce0e2f07d79d1d2fc54:0

value
1064553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cc905fca24c3873e73c4aa091aa8a98c4ae238b OP_EQUAL
address
3D4pXgRKLq1pHbp8mibKMSajmMFu5qro3B
transaction
259a29707803b945aa42988f4e1de613db04d7d1c6fa2ce0e2f07d79d1d2fc54
confirmations
145057
spent
true